The historical context of this photograph is significant. Organ-grinders and their monkeys were a common sight on European streets during the 18th and 19th centuries. These performers traveled from town to town, entertaining audiences with their music and antics. The organ-grinder's music, a blend of popular tunes and original compositions, provided a source of entertainment and enjoyment for people of all ages.
